The service was truly magnificent: before my stay, I received several emails to ensure everything was prepared, including driving instructions and a list of restaurant recommendations. The check-in process was very smooth, and the receptionist was exceptionally welcoming and accommodating. After checking in, there also was a surprise know on the door, and there was the receptionist offering a complimentary bottle of white. Which was a super nice touch. The location was also perfect for exploring the old town.
The only thing that kept my experience from being a full five stars was the noise from the restaurants below my terrace. It’s a lively restaurant street, so some loud music is to be expected. However, I was a bit surprised that the sound carried through the windows as I tried to sleep.
Another small point: the automatic lights in the shower and toilet. When I got up at night, the lights turned on automatically and stayed on for a while before switching off. The light in the toilet wasn’t a problem, but because the shower has a glass wall facing the room (with only a thin curtain to cover it), the room would light up quite brightly for a number of minutes.
That said, the windows had excellent blackout curtains, which otherwise kept the room dark and blocked out the lights from the terrace (which you can’t fully turn off). These were just minor inconveniences in an overall wonderful experience, but good things to know if you're a light sleeper (I recommend bringing a pair of earplugs and a sleep mask just in case).
